In Neo-Lagos, society uses Neural Audio Filters that perfect speech—removing hesitation, vulnerability, and authentic emotion. These filters create Voice Barriers that trap genuine expression. When our protagonist removes her filter and speaks her truth, the barrier cracks. Authentic voice ripples across the city, guided by the Nommo, shattering barriers and connecting people through genuine resonance.

Before a story can be told, a world must be built. This video showcases that process—taking images from the visual concept storyboard and bringing them to life through motion.
Using Google Veo 3.1, select storyboard frames were transformed into short clips, then woven together with my original song "Decolonize" to create this 30-second visual exploration of Neo Lagos—a near-future metropolis where authentic voice breaks through digital isolation. Still a work in progress.
World building is a crucial step in the creative process. It helps establish atmosphere, visual language, and emotional resonance before the full narrative takes shape. This is that step.
Stories don't exist in a vacuum. They need space to breathe, context to resonate, and a world that feels lived-in. World building is how creators establish that foundation—testing visual language, exploring emotional tones, and discovering what the world feels like before the narrative begins.
For Neo Lagos, this means exploring: What does a society of performative perfection look like? How does technology manifest in the physical space? What visual language communicates isolation versus connection? This film is part of answering those questions.
